Suspicious package alert in Washington: 'Caused panic'
A suspicious package sent to the Republican National Committee (RNC) headquarters in Washington, D.C., the capital of the U.S., caused panic.
According to reports in U.S. media, access to the RNC's headquarters in the capital was temporarily halted due to a package reported to contain vials filled with blood.
Following the evacuation of the building, a rapid security sweep was conducted.
After police announced a short time later that there was "no issue," employees were permitted to return to the RNC headquarters.
NO OFFICIAL STATEMENT
No official statement has been made regarding the package, which was delivered by mail.
The yellow police tape that had been placed around the street where the headquarters is located during the investigation was removed, and traffic was allowed to resume.
